Don’t have enough funds for real estate deals? Today, there’s no excuse. Beyond strategies that allow you to invest in real estate with no money down, you can always start a profitable side hustle and put the earnings towards your next deal. In this episode of the Real Estate Rookie podcast, we’re chatting with Ava Yuergens and Josh Janus—two young entrepreneurs who managed to launch their own profitable side hustles to help fund their first real estate deals. Shortly after Ava and her fiancĂ© launched their very own couch-flipping side hustle, they were able to generate enough cash to invest in real estate. Josh was a student by day, so he needed a side hustle that he could work outside of school hours. After seeing the schedule flexibility that DoorDash provided, Josh started making food deliveries—often using multiple apps and two phones to maximize his earnings. If you’ve ever wanted to start your own side hustle, this is the episode for you! You’ll learn how to launch your own successful side hustle from square one, sharpen your entrepreneurial skills, and generate more than enough income for you to put towards your first real estate deal. Finally, Ashley and Tony tie the bow on this showdown-style episode by evaluating these side hustles for upfront capital, earning potential, time commitment, and risk! In This Episode We Cover Two side hustles you can start TODAY with little to no money Using a side hustle to raise capital for your real estate business Launching a flexible DoorDash side hustle that earns up to $50 an hour Starting a couch-flipping side hustle that generates $10,000 per month Side hustle skills that carry over into the real estate world And So Much More!
